Our Mission:
Sertoma exists for the high and noble purpose of SERvice
TO MAnkind by
communication of thoughts, ideas, and concepts to accelerate human progress in health, education, freedom, and democracy.

Club Projects:
- The annual Moonlight Madness Golf Tournament.
- The annual Drug Awareness Day program—in October on the final day of Red Ribbon Week.
- Fantasy Baseball Camp for children with speech and/or hearing impairments.
- Sertoma National Heritage Essay Contest—area fifth-graders express their patriotism by writing essays on the theme:
"Why I am proud to be an American."
- Helping those with hearing or speech and language difficulties.
